MCPSC Science Club

Как функционирует интернет: от требования до скачивания страницы

Как функционирует интернет: от требования до скачивания страницы

Каждый сутки миллионы людей запускают браузеры и получают доступность к сведениям. Процесс загрузки веб-страницы кажется мгновенным, но за этим стоит цепочка технологических операций. Она содержит преобразование адреса Вавада казино, формирование связи с дистанционным компьютером, передачу данных и вывод контента. Осознание этих стадий содействует постичь, как организована мировая сеть.

Что совершается в момент, когда набирается адрес сайта

Пользователь вводит адрес в строку браузера и жмёт клавишу ввода. Браузер приступает обрабатывание требования с анализа внесённой строки. Программа контролирует, является ли текст верным адресом или поисковым обращением. Если строка содержит точки и соответствует структуре веб-адреса, браузер интерпретирует её как URL.

После определения категории запроса браузер анализирует адрес на элементарные компоненты. Адрес включает протокол отправки сведений, доменное имя и маршрут к странице. Протокол определяет вариант взаимодействия сведениями. Доменное имя являет символьное наименование объекта в сети.

Браузер проверяет свою память на наличие сохранённых данных о ресурсе. Кэш может содержать копии файлов, что убыстряет скачивание. Если информация актуальна, браузер использует сохранённые данные. Вавада зависит от параметров кэширования и момента крайнего запроса к ресурсу.

Как система доменных имён содействует отыскать нужный сервер

Компьютеры в сети обмениваются информацией, задействуя цифровые адреса. Человеку непросто удерживать цепочки цифр, поэтому была создана система доменных имён. Эта система конвертирует буквенные наименования в численные адреса, ясные сетевому оборудованию.

Когда браузер принимает доменное имя, он направляется к специальным серверам DNS. Запрос проходит через несколько этапов. Корневые серверы отправляют обращение к серверам зон верхнего уровня. Те передают требование к авторитетным серверам определённого домена.

Авторитетный сервер возвращает числовой адрес требуемого ресурса. Браузер кэширует информацию в местном кэше. При последующем обращении браузер использует записанные данные, что сокращает период обработки. Vavada выполняется за части секунды, но содержит массу переходных этапов между отличающимися серверами.

Связь между адресом сайта и цифровым адресом устройства

Доменное имя является комфортным наименованием для пользователей. Числовой адрес составляет индивидуальный адрес устройства в сети. Система DNS создаёт соединение между символьным наименованием и числовым значением. Один домен может соответствовать нескольким адресам, если ресурс расположен на различных серверах. Такая структура обеспечивает устойчивость функционирования сетевых служб.

Установление связи: как устройства делятся импульсами

После получения цифрового адреса браузер запускает соединение с сервером. Устройства обмениваются специальными командами для создания пути связи. Клиент отправляет требование на подключение. Сервер извлекает обращение и передаёт уведомление готовности к обмену сведениями.

Клиент принимает уведомление и отправляет конечный импульс. Этот трёхэтапный процесс зовётся рукопожатием. Алгоритм подтверждает готовность двух сторон к пересылке сведений. После финализации образуется стабильный путь для взаимодействия данными.

Для защищенных подключений производятся добавочные действия. Устройства согласовывают характеристики шифрования и передают ключами. Сервер предоставляет численный сертификат. Вавада контролирует сертификат и создаёт зашифрованный путь, защищающий сведения от перехвата.

Пересылка сведений: как информация перемещается от сервера к юзеру

После создания подключения стартует пересылка данных. Браузер посылает HTTP-запрос, включающий информацию о необходимом ресурсе. Запрос включает способ запроса, адрес к файлу и добавочные настройки. Сервер обрабатывает обращение и создаёт ответ.

Информация передаются компактными частями, именуемыми пакетами. Каждый пакет хранит фрагмент информации и вспомогательные сведения для маршрутизации. Пакеты идут через массу переходных точек сети. Маршрутизаторы перенаправляют пакеты к адресату, выбирая эффективные маршруты.

Адресат объединяет пакеты в правильном последовательности и контролирует целостность информации. Если пакеты потеряны или испорчены, инициируется повторная отправка. Vavada обеспечивает надёжную доставку информации. Протоколы отправки контролируют скорость пересылки, подстраиваясь к пропускной способности канала связи.

Почему защищённое соединение представляет значение

Кодирование оберегает данные от незаконного вторжения. Атакующие не могут просмотреть закодированную информацию при краже. Защищенное связь Вавада казино удостоверяет достоверность сервера. Клиенты могут защищённо отправлять личные информацию и финансовую сведения.

Сервер и его отклик: как создаётся содержимое страницы

Сервер извлекает требование от браузера и стартует обработку. Программное обеспечение изучает путь к требуемому ресурсу. Если требуется статический файл, сервер извлекает его из дисковой системы. Фиксированные файлы охватывают изображения, таблицы стилей и подготовленные документы.

Для динамических страниц сервер запускает программный код. Код обращается к хранилищам информации для приёма свежей информации. Сервер компонует сведения из отличающихся ресурсов и формирует HTML-документ. Процесс создания зависит от трудности требования и объёма информации.

После создания контента сервер генерирует HTTP-ответ. Ответ охватывает код положения, заголовки и тело сообщения. Заголовки включают метаинформацию о передаваемом наполнении. Вавада казино отправляет подготовленный реакцию обратно клиенту по созданному подключению.

Из чего состоит веб-страница

Веб-страница представляет собой набор разных файлов и ресурсов. Базу составляет HTML-документ, определяющий архитектуру и содержание. HTML использует теги для форматирования текста, заголовков и других частей. Документ содержит указатели на вспомогательные элементы.

Таблицы стилей CSS отвечают за визуальное дизайн страницы. Стили определяют окраску, шрифты, размеры и позиционирование элементов. Один файл стилей может задействоваться к ряду страниц. JavaScript добавляет отзывчивость и динамическое поведение. Скрипты анализируют действия пользователя и изменяют контент без рефреша.

Картинки, видео и аудиофайлы дополняют письменное наполнение. Шрифты могут скачиваться отдельно для необходимого дизайна текста. Вавада извлекает все нужные ресурсы после приёма главного HTML-документа, формируя целостную изображение страницы.

Как браузер обрабатывает и выводит контент

Браузер принимает HTML-документ и начинает синтаксический разбор. Приложение построчно читает код и создаёт древовидную организацию частей. Эта архитектура называется элементной представлением документа. Каждый тег преобразуется узлом дерева, ассоциированным с родительскими и дочерними элементами.

Синхронно браузер обрабатывает таблицы стилей. Приложение применяет правила дизайна к соответствующим частям. Вычисляются величины, позиции и визуальные параметры каждого блока. Браузер создаёт иерархию визуализации, соединяющее структуру и стилизацию.

На последующем шаге выполняется расстановка элементов. Браузер вычисляет точные расположения и размеры каждого компонента. После завершения вычислений стартует визуализация. Vavada рисует элементы на дисплей, генерируя наблюдаемое картинку. При подгрузке вспомогательных ресурсов браузер перерисовывает представление.

Функция организации страницы, оформления и активных элементов

HTML устанавливает логическую структуру содержимого и структуру частей. CSS обеспечивает зрительную красоту и повышает усвоение данных. JavaScript гарантирует ответ на операции юзера. Сочетание трёх методов формирует функциональные веб-интерфейсы. Разграничение организации Vavada, стилизации и логики облегчает построение сайтов.

Почему быстрота загрузки страниц может различаться

Скорость загрузки зависит от массы факторов. Пропускная возможность интернет-соединения сказывается на период пересылки сведений. Низкоскоростное подключение удлиняет длительность загрузки файлов. Расстояние между клиентом и сервером также представляет смысл. Чем отдалённее размещён сервер, тем больше времени требуется для передачи команды.

Габарит и число компонентов на странице воздействуют на общее длительность загрузки. Страницы с массой изображений и скриптов загружаются продолжительнее. Доработка файлов уменьшает размер пересылаемых информации. Сжатие картинок и оптимизация кода убыстряют скачивание.

Производительность сервера задаёт быстроту процесса запросов. Загруженный сервер неторопливее генерирует отклики. Вавада казино может ощущать замедления при значительной загрузке. Эффективность маршрутизации влияет на время передачи пакетов.

Хранение сведений и балансировка нагрузки: как повышается доступ к порталам

Для увеличения доступности задействуются системы кэширования. Промежуточные серверы записывают копии часто востребованных ресурсов. Когда юзер апеллирует к ресурсу, требование обрабатывается соседним промежуточным сервером. Это уменьшает путь передачи сведений и снижает активность.

Сети доставки контента хранят реплики ресурсов на серверах по планетарному миру. Клиенты получают сведения от географически ближайшего точки. Такая организация уменьшает замедления и усиливает быстроту подгрузки. Разделение содержимого эффективно для статических файлов: графики, стилей и скриптов.

Балансировщики загрузки разносят обращения между множественными серверами. Если один сервер загружен, требования отправляются к менее загруженным серверам. Вавада казино обеспечивает стабильную функционирование при высоком потоке. Резервирование увеличивает устойчивость: при отказе одного сервера обращения переадресуются к активным серверам.

Как действия юзера сказываются на скачивание страницы

Действия клиента непосредственно влияют на ход скачивания. Клик по гиперссылке инициирует очередной требование к серверу. Браузер возобновляет последовательность: преобразование адреса, установление подключения и приём данных. Ввод форм и отправка информации генерируют вспомогательные запросы.

Прокрутка страницы может активировать загрузку вспомогательных частей. Механизм отложенной загрузки подтягивает графику по степени необходимости. Такой метод повышает первоначальную подгрузку и сберегает объём. Интерактивные компоненты реагируют на перемещения курсора, выполняя скрипты и трансформируя контент.

Настройки браузера влияют на действие при скачивании. Деактивация JavaScript останавливает исполнение скриптов. Блокировщики рекламы блокируют загрузку определённых компонентов. Вавада может хранить параметры пользователя, воздействующие на отображение содержимого и скорость функционирования ресурса.

Scroll to Top